- 博客(18)
- 资源 (16)
- 收藏
- 关注
转载 Java两种基本的数据结构:数组和链表
-- Java两种基本的数据结构:数组和链表。Java底层机制,JVM机制 - http://www.jianshu.com/p/ae97b692614e#Java数组(初学者必看)- http://www.importnew.com/7127.html 数组无论在哪种编程语言中都算是最重要的数据结构之一,同时不同语言的实现及处理也不尽相同。但凡写过一些程序的人都知道数组的价值及理解数...
2016-11-28 22:37:27 9569 10
转载 混合开发hybrid(native/H5)开发及前后端分离(2)
MVP-RxJava-Hybride- https://github.com/youxin11544/mvp_hybride_framwork 这是一个Android MVP模型良好的架构设计,同时也做了Android和HTML 5交互架构,用到了RxJava+Retrofit+MVP+泛型缩减mvp+模板模式+命令模式+观察者模式+管理者模式 +简单工厂模式。阿里Weex- http:/...
2016-11-28 21:45:56 3700
转载 WebView中JS混淆问题-Android
# webview + js,保留跟 javascript相关的属性-keepattributes *JavascriptInterface*# keep 使用 webview 的类-keepclassmembers class * extends android.webkit.WebViewClient { public void *(android.webkit.WebView,
2016-11-28 10:30:12 1882
原创 职业进阶,职业规划与计划(3年,5年,10年计划等),个人(中年)危机
-- 制定目标必须要遵循SMART原则:1.目标必须是具体的(Specific)2.目标必须是可以衡量的(Measurable)3.目标必须是可以达到的(Attainable)4.目标必须和其他目标具有相关性(Relevant)5.目标必须具有明确的截止期限(Time-based).- 罗辑思维CEO脱不花:关于工作和成长,这是我的121条具体建议- http://tec...
2016-11-27 20:12:14 22701 2
转载 Android StatckOverFlowError/OutOfMemoryError(OOM),ANR,FC
APP 可能会出现卡顿、OOM、ANR FC 等现象。> FC:force close出现原因 force close,意为强行关闭,当前应用程序发生了冲突;NullPointExection(空指针),IndexOutOfBoundsException(角标越界)等等一系列未捕获异常> ANR:Log分析android anr traces日志分析方法-http://blo...
2016-11-27 14:18:43 825
原创 友盟/百度统计(其他埋点)可能涉及的问题(推广及营销)
Android中统计分析的SDK ,友盟统计,百度统计,腾讯统计- http://blog.csdn.net/lanxingfeifei/article/details/52180056在android中配置百度统计进行多渠道打包和统计- http://blog.csdn.net/u011254881/article/details/52036754Android使用友盟进行分渠道打包和统计- h...
2016-11-22 18:32:53 8432 2
原创 UI效果,控件集合库demo (1)
> 自定义控件集合库,可拖拽的View控件可拖拽的View控件,自定义控件,重写View的几个方法,加入动画效果,并加入点击效果(重写OnTonuch方法)。可拖拽的View控件 - http://blog.csdn.net/llew2011/article/details/51668407 Android App 新手指引开源控件- http://geek.csdn.net/news...
2016-11-22 18:28:33 1499
转载 Jenkins+Gradle持续集成,接口/压力测试,定时自动打包
持续集成- Jenkins+Android+fir+蒲公英,搭建持续集成环境。MCI:大众点评千人移动研发团队怎样做持续集成- https://mp.weixin.qq.com/s/XY3u-bMgsg3rKI_DHZmSTg> 持续集成 持续集成一般分为四个阶段,也是通过不断摸索实践,从历史长河演化而来,但这四个阶段的方式没有谁好谁坏,只有我们的现状适合哪个阶段。 1....
2016-11-17 21:23:31 795
转载 UI 定位卡顿 原因及解决方法,UI 界面性能优化
> 检测应用在UI线程的卡顿方式:-- 如何检测应用在UI线程的卡顿,目前已经有两种比较典型方式来检测了:1.利用UI线程Looper打印的日志 https://github.com/markzhai/AndroidPerformanceMonitor2.利用Choreographer https://github.com/wasabeef/Takt https://gi...
2016-11-17 21:21:04 1733
转载 Android几种数据存储方式(如SQLite)及bean对象序列化(Json XML),缓存Cache
> 缓存LruCache内存缓存- v4包,DiskLruCache用作存储缓存, Linkedhashmap。网络缓存?软引用,内存不足,被gc;弱引用,随时可能被GC.url转为key (ImageLoader).-- SQLite ,解析XMLAndroid中三种常用解析XML的方式(DOM、SAX、PULL)简介及区别- http://blog.csdn.net/cang...
2016-11-14 21:57:27 2605
转载 Google官网,Google android的产品线(important)
> Google官网,google网站重回中国(2016.12)https://developers.google.cn/ ;https://firebase.google.cn/ ;https://developer.android.google.cn/ ;Google镜像网站- http://k3k4.vip ;> Android产品线:(生态环境) APP的制作流...
2016-11-14 21:09:38 1310
转载 Google chrome,完美解决adobe flash player插件过期
> adobe flash player插件过期 adobe flash player插件过期- https://www.zhihu.com/question/32223811Google chrome更新到最新后,提示adobe flash player插件过期或未安装,完美解决adobe flash player插件过期遇到阻止的问题1.在百度搜索 " adobe flash p...
2016-11-12 19:56:20 7449
转载 Android FrameWork(AMS,WMS,PMS等)的概念及解析,获取系统服务
Framework API: Activity Manager/Window Manager/Content Providers/View System/Notification Manager/Package Manager/Telephony Manager/Resource Manager... 其实所谓的AMS,PMS,以及WMS等都是运行在system_server这个进程中...
2016-11-11 02:15:27 10551 1
转载 Android Studio/Gradle/JDK/NDK安装,Git SVN
1. Git SVNGit的奇技淫巧- https://www.jianshu.com/p/0a5bdd0c5c4dAndroid Studio中Git的安装配置以及使用- http://blog.csdn.net/pengweiq/article/details/50915495Android Studio中SVN安装与使用-- https://my.oschina.net/fyyy...
2016-11-10 16:09:00 1326
转载 Android App底部导航栏的四种实现(单Activity+多Fragment,多Activity+多Fragment)
(推荐)适合单Activity+多Fragment或者多模块Activity+多Fragment的架构- https://github.com/YoKeyword/Fragmentation> 底部导航栏的效果:1.使用LinearLayout + TextView实现 2.使用RadioGroup + RadioButton实现 3.实现类似新浪微博的底部导航栏4.利用Bott...
2016-11-10 15:43:26 4979
转载 Android多分辨率适配(dp、px、sp互转),图片分辨率对应手机分辨率
> 手机 主流的屏幕分辨率 AndroidAndroid手机目前常见的分辨率- http://blog.csdn.net/angle41/article/details/52116966iOS屏幕尺寸和分辨率了解- http://blog.csdn.net/gu_jin_xiao/article/details/50374763-- 目前最主流的手机屏幕是5.5寸,分辨率1920x1...
2016-11-07 19:23:59 1732
转载 android/java知识点
> 一般大家都知道ArrayList和LinkedList的大致区别:1.ArrayList是实现了基于动态数组的数据结构,LinkedList基于链表的数据结构。2.对于随机访问get和set,ArrayList觉得优于LinkedList,因为LinkedList要移动指针。3.对于新增和删除操作add和remove,LinedList比较占优势,因为ArrayList要移动数据。
2016-11-06 15:00:25 596
转载 散列/Handler/多线程
> 散列技术常常用于键-值关系的数据结构中,比如数据库索引、map、缓存等地方,其是通过在记录(值)的存储位置和其关键字之间建立一个确定的对应关系f,使得每个关键字key对应一个存储位置f(key)。散列技术的实现方式决定了其最适合的求解问题是查找与给值相等的记录(是否存在及其位置),而对于其他查找不适合:比如某个关键字对应很多记录的情况、范围查找、查找最值等。 在memcached中有J...
2016-11-06 10:51:40 515
HttpClient _legacy.jar
2021-02-24
NetEase QA Emmagee
2018-05-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人